Re-Chroming wheels
So i have a set of 20" saleen chrome wheels and they dont shine like they used to. Was wondering if anyone knows of the price to do this? Or am i better off just buyin new wheels?
#3
I've been researching this as well..... It seems that most of the time it's actually cheaper to buy new wheels, but that will depend on how expensive your current/potential wheels are. I checked around here and it's about 200 bucks per wheel, so around 800 total. The reason it's so expensive is that there is actually more labor involved in resurfacing / dipping an old wheel than it is to do new ones. Less prep work on the new ones. Make sense?
